Our Fire Warden Course covers the following subjects:
- The common causes of fire
- The behaviour of fire
- Legislation and responsibilities
- Fire prevention
- What to do if a fire breaks out
- How to use fire extinguishers
- Emergency evacuation procedures
- Live fire extinguisher training
Candidates will receive live practical experience, through the use of fire extinguishers, and an LPG powered fire simulator. For on site courses an outdoor area away from buildings and walkways approximately 5 meters by 5 meters is required.
Certification
A certificate of attendance valid for 3 years is issued upon completion of the course.
Entry Requirements
The Fire Warden training course is available to learners aged 18 or over.
It is recommended that learners hold a minimum of level 1 in literacy or equivalent to undertake this qualification. It may be possible to grant a reasonable adjustment for a learner who has a disability, medical condition or learning need. For example, assistance could be given with reading or writing.
If a learner has any concerns they should contact their training provider to discuss before attending the course.
Qualification Assessment
There is no grading of the assessment, learners pass or are referred.
